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al Cost in Webster, TX

The cost of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Webster, TX. Our prices are competitive and based on the unique needs of your home.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$200 – $500 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the issue.
Moisture Removal $300 – $800 The amount of moisture present and the equipment needed to remove it.
Drying and Dehumidification $400 – $1,200 The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$100 – $300 The extent of the damage and the level of cleaning required.
Final Inspection and Restoration $150 – $400 The complexity of the issue and the level of restoration required.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and work with most insurance companies to make the process as seamless as possible.

Q: What causes Refrigerator Water Line Leaks?

A: Refrigerator water line leaks are often caused by worn-out or damaged lines, faulty valves, or improper installation.

Q: Can I prevent Refrigerator Water Line Leaks?

A: Yes, you can prevent Refrigerator Water Line Leaks by regularly inspecting your refrigerator’s water lines and valves, and addressing any issues quickly.
